Henry Shrady

Henry Shrady (1871–1922) was an American sculptor and painter.

Also recorded as Henry M. Shrady; Henry Merwin Shrady; Henry Mervin Shrady.

Overview

Born at New York City in 1871, died at New York City in 1922.

In detail

Henry Shrady studied at Columbia University. the recorded working language is English.

Subjects and genres recorded for the work are equestrian portrait and portrait. The authority associates the name with realism.

Places of work recorded in the authority are New York City. Membership is recorded of American Academy of Arts and Letters.

Works named in the authority record are Ulysses S. Grant Memorial.
